For edge-aligned mode, a 12-bit up-only counter is used to create the PWM period. Therefore, the PWM
resolution in edge-aligned mode is one clock (highest resolution is125 ns @ f

OP

= 8 MHz) as shown in

Figure 12-5

. Again, the timer modulus register is used to determine the maximum count. The PWM period

will equal:

(timer modulus) x (PWM clock period)

Center-aligned operation versus edge-aligned operation is determined by the option EDGE. See

5.2

Functional Description

.
